About Oven baked bacon

Oven Baked Bacon is a popular preparation method for this classic breakfast favorite, originating from American cuisine. It involves cooking strips of cured pork belly in the oven until crispy and golden brown. This technique yields perfectly cooked, evenly crisp bacon without the mess of stovetop splatter. Bacon provides a rich source of protein and essential B vitamins, particularly B12, which supports energy production and brain health. However, it is high in saturated fat and sodium, making moderation key for maintaining a balanced diet. Choosing nitrate-free or low-sodium varieties can make it a slightly healthier option. Oven baking also reduces excess grease compared to frying, as the fat drains away while cooking. Whether enjoyed on its own or as a savory addition to recipes, Oven Baked Bacon remains a flavorful indulgence best savored occasionally as part of a well-rounded diet.
